To simplify the expression \( a + b + c(d + 2) \), we start by distributing \( c \) to the terms inside the parentheses:

\[
c(d + 2) = cd + 2c
\]

Now, substituting this back into the original expression gives:

\[
a + b + cd + 2c
\]

Thus, the expression equivalent to \( a + b + c(d + 2) \) is:

\[
a + b + cd + 2c
\]

Therefore, the correct response is:

**a + b + cd + 2c**
